It is the process of shrinkage of a plant cell because of exosmosis which is the transfer of water from inside the cell to the surrounding medium as water moves from higher to lower concentration. It occurs only in a plant cell.

Eg. When a plant cell is placed in a conc. salt solution (hypertonic solution).

Plasmolysis is defined as a process of contraction or the shrinkage of the protoplasm of a plant cell and is caused due to the loss of water in the cell.
